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
older volunteers
1250 individuals of the FRASNET study (original promoter of the study Ospedale San Raffaele, Principal Investigator Professor Paolo Manunta): older volunteers who were either robust or frail at the evaluations performed in 2016-2017)
* completion of scales and questionnaires
* venous blood sampling
* muscle ultrasound
* cardiac ultrasound
* electrocardiogram
* bioelectrical impedance analysis
completion of scales and questionnaires; venous blood sampling; muscle ultrasound; cardiac ultrasound; electrocardiogram; bioelectrical impedance analysis
The sub-investigator performs a multidimentional geriatric evaluation
neurology patients
720 patients suffering from cognitive impairment and clinically followed at the Neurology Department of the San Raffaele Hospital (UniSR Prof Agosta)
* completion of scales and questionnaires
* venous blood sampling
* muscle ultrasound
* cardiac ultrasound
* electrocardiogram
* bioelectrical impedance analysis
completion of scales and questionnaires; venous blood sampling; muscle ultrasound; cardiac ultrasound; electrocardiogram; bioelectrical impedance analysis
The sub-investigator performs a multidimentional geriatric evaluation
